This is basically just a promotional show. It's less then half an hour and while cute, is basically just a way to refresh or introduce the Elf on the Shelf concept each year. My boys like it and we've watched it a couple years now. We used the idea from the show of wrapping their elf's package in shipping paper and stamping postage then leaving it on the front porch. So they certainly enjoy that tie-in. However, I wouldn't pay the shelf price for this- it's a good one to try and get off SwapADVD.
